2-day National Conference on 'Sustainable Agriculture & Farmer's Welfare' begins in Gangtok today

The two-day National Conference on "Sustainable Agriculture and Farmer's Welfare" is beginning in Gangtok today. The conference is being held in Sikkim which has also taken the lead in organic farming. <br/><br/>The conference will be attended by state government representatives, scientists, academicians, bankers, experts and practitioners. Prime Minister will attend the conference on 18th January .<br/><br/>He will be the chief guest at the plenary session of the conference. Union Agriculture Minister and several State Ministers for Agriculture will also be attending the conference. <br/><br/>Alongside the conference, a three day "Organic Farming Festival" is also being organized to give more impetus to Organic Farming. During his two day Sikkim visit Prime Minister will also be inaugurating a "Flower Show" on 18th January and A 'Organic Products Exhibition" on 19th January. <br/><br/>The two day National Conference on Sustainable Agriculture and Farmer's Welfare will deliberate upon the challenges and identify initiatives to transform agriculture based on sustainable and efficient use of resources like soil and water, remunerative prices on farm produce ,risk coverage and reduction of potential negative impact of climate change.<br/><br/>AIR correspondent reports, the national conference on sustainable agriculture and farmer's welfare is significant for many reasons. <br/><br/>Growth rate in agriculture is comparatively slower than other sectors and Official data shows that by 2025 India has to provide food to its 150 corer population. Advance water and irrigation management ,fertility of land ,enhancing investment in agriculture ,organic farming are some of the areas going to be discussed in details in this conference . <br/><br/>All these Issues related to agriculture be discussed in technical sessions today and recommendations will also be presented before prime minister tomorrow during his visit. <br/><br/>Both National Conference on sustainable agriculture and Sikkim Organic Festival will be inaugurated this morning at Gangatok. Union Minister of Agriculture Radha Mohan Singh will be the chief guest of function.
